Reasons to consider the NVIDIA GeForce 7800 GTX

  • Videocard is newer: launch date 2 year(s) 1 month(s) later
  • Around 32% higher core clock speed: 430 MHz vs 325 MHz
  • 7.9x more texture fill rate: 10.32 GTexel / s vs 1.3 GTexel / s
  • A newer manufacturing process allows for a more powerful, yet cooler running videocard: 110 nm vs 130 nm
  • 2x more maximum memory size: 256 MB vs 128 MB
  • Around 71% higher memory clock speed: 1200 MHz vs 700 MHz
  • 8.8x better performance in PassMark - G3D Mark: 291 vs 33
  • Around 52% better performance in PassMark - G2D Mark: 196 vs 129
